Overview of Crypto.com and Kraken
Crypto.com: A Versatile Ecosystem
Crypto.com combines trading, staking, and integrated financial services in a mobile-first platform. Key highlights include:
- Mobile App: Intuitive interface for on-the-go trading.
- Supported Assets: 250+ cryptocurrencies.
- Financial Services: Crypto-backed Visa cards, lending, and "Crypto Earn" interest accounts.
- Staking Rewards: Competitive APY for long-term holders.

Kraken: Institutional-Grade Trading
Kraken prioritizes liquidity and security, catering to high-volume traders:
- Deep Liquidity: Tight spreads for spot and stablecoin pairs.
- API Integration: Seamless connectivity for algorithmic trading.
- Security: 99.9% uptime with SOC 2 certification.
- Subaccounts: Manage multiple strategies under one account.
Feature Comparison
| Feature | Crypto.com | Kraken |
|-----------------------|---------------------|---------------------|
| Mobile Experience | Excellent | Moderate |
| Liquidity | Moderate | High |
| Staking APY | Up to 10% | Up to 12% |
| Fees | 0.4% (maker/taker) | 0.16% (maker) / 0.26% (taker) |
| Supported Coins | 250+ | 200+ |

FAQs
1. Which platform has lower fees?
Kraken offers marginally lower trading fees (0.16% vs. Crypto.com’s 0.4%), but Crypto.com reduces fees for CRO token holders.
2. Is staking safer on Crypto.com or Kraken?
Both platforms use secure cold storage, but Kraken’s longer track record may appeal to risk-averse users.
3. Which exchange is better for beginners?
Crypto.com’s mobile app and guided onboarding suit beginners, while Kraken’s advanced tools cater to experienced traders.
Final Verdict
Crypto.com excels in user experience and all-in-one financial services, while Kraken leads in liquidity and institutional features. For businesses prioritizing low-latency trading, Kraken is ideal. Consumers favoring convenience should opt for Crypto.com.
